The Fall TIPS Program is based on interesting patients and their family/loved ones throughout three primary processes: evaluation, customized preventative interventions, and auditing to guarantee that patients are taken part in the three-step loss avoidance process.


The patient analysis is based upon the Morse Fall Scale, which is a confirmed loss threat assessment device for in-patient health center settings. The range consists of the six most common factors patients in health centers drop: the patient fall history, risky problems (consisting of polypharmacy), use of IVs and other external devices, mental status, stride, and flexibility.


Each threat variable web links with several workable Our site evidence-based treatments. The registered nurse creates a plan that integrates the interventions and is visible to the care group, patient, and family members on a laminated poster or published aesthetic aid. Nurses establish the plan while meeting the client and the individual's household.

The see post research study included all adult patients in 14 clinical devices within three scholastic clinical centers in Boston and New York City City (n=37,231 people). After applying the program, the health centers saw a general adjusted 15% decrease in falls compared to before implementation of the program (2.92 vs. Dementia Fall Risk. 2.49 drops per 1,000 person days) and a modified 34% reduction in injurious drops (0.73 vs


Based upon auditing outcomes, one site had 86% conformity and 2 sites had more than 95% compliance. A cost-benefit analysis of the Loss suggestions program in 8 medical facilities approximated that the program cost $0.88 per individual to implement and led to financial savings of $8,500 per 1000 patient-days in direct expenses related to the prevention of 567 drops over 3 years and eight months.
